1. <progress id="vgiqs"><track id="vgiqs"></track></progress>
      2. <dd id="vgiqs"><pre id="vgiqs"></pre></dd><button id="vgiqs"><object id="vgiqs"></object></button>

        <em id="vgiqs"><acronym id="vgiqs"><u id="vgiqs"></u></acronym></em>
        <button id="vgiqs"></button>
      3. <form id="vgiqs"><strike id="vgiqs"><kbd id="vgiqs"></kbd></strike></form>

        教育行業A股IPO第一股(股票代碼 003032)

        全國咨詢/投訴熱線:400-618-4000

        Kafka并不支持主寫從讀(讀寫分離),這是為什么呢?

        更新時間:2024年02月21日10時04分 來源:傳智教育 瀏覽次數:

        好口碑IT培訓

          Kafka最初設計并不是為了支持傳統的主寫從讀(讀寫分離)模式,而是專注于分布式發布訂閱消息系統。這種設計決策反映了Kafka的初衷和目標,主要基于以下幾個考慮因素:

          1.消息隊列架構的目標不同:

          Kafka的設計目標是提供高吞吐量、持久性和水平擴展的消息傳遞系統,以支持實時數據管道和數據流應用程序。它更側重于數據流處理和事件驅動架構,而不是傳統的數據庫讀寫操作。

          2.消息復制和分區:

          Kafka通過分區和副本來實現消息的持久性和可靠性。消息被分發到多個分區,并且每個分區都有多個副本。這種架構使得Kafka在集群中可以擴展,并且能夠處理大量的消息,但也導致了讀寫分離模式在Kafka中的不便。

        kafka不支持主寫從讀為什么

          3.順序寫入和順序讀?。?/p>

          Kafka是基于日志的架構,消息被順序寫入到日志中,并且消費者也可以以相同的順序讀取消息。這種設計使得Kafka非常適合流式處理場景,但對于隨機讀取和寫入的場景,它的性能可能不如其他系統。

          4.靈活的消費者組:

          Kafka的消費者組允許多個消費者以不同的速率并行消費同一主題的消息。這使得可以通過增加消費者的數量來提高讀取性能,而不需要將讀寫分離。

          雖然Kafka本身不直接支持主寫從讀模式,但可以通過應用程序的設計來實現類似的功能,例如使用多個消費者組來分別處理讀寫操作。

        0 分享到:
        和我們在線交談!
        免费99精品国产自在现线,精品精品国产男人的天堂,国语自产精品视频在 视频_主页